- Geography Teacher required January 2026
- Mixed secondary school based in Peterborough
- Geography Teacher to join a successful and well-resourced Humanities faculty
Our Client is looking for a Geography Teacher to join a thriving secondary school in Peterborough. The successful candidate will teach KS3 and KS4 Geography with opportunities to contribute to fieldwork provision and wider curriculum enrichment.
School Information
This large 1118 school educates approximately 1400 pupils and maintains strong outcomes across Humanities subjects. The Geography department benefits from specialist classrooms digital GIS resources enquiry-based curricula and a strong uptake at GCSE.
Staff describe the working environment as professional collaborative and well supported. Leadership is highly visible and committed to staff wellbeing and long-term development. Teachers benefit from regular subject-specific CPD mentoring opportunities and shared planning structures.
Salary
Paid to scale on MPS / UPS
